Removing the CPU Module
(HP Authorized Service Providers Only)
Required Equipment
Small Phillips screwdriver.
Small flat-blade screwdriver.
Removal Procedure
1. Unplug the AC adapter, if present, and remove the battery. Remove the secondary battery if one is
installed.
2. Remove these additional assemblies:
Power button panel (page 2-11).
Keyboard (page 2-15).
Heatsink (page 2-17).
3. Turn the lock screw one-half turn counterclockwise to release the CPU module, and remove the
CPU module from the motherboard.
